Splenosis: CT demonstration of heterotopic autotransplantation of splenic tissue

L R Gentry et al. J Comput Assist Tomogr. 1982 Dec.

Abstract

Splenosis is a rare condition manifested by heterotopic autotransplantation of splenic tissue. A case of splenosis initially diagnosed with computed tomography (CT) and confirmed with radionuclide imaging is presented. This condition can be confused with other causes of peritoneal based masses and must be differentiated from them to assure optimum patient care. The clinical, pathologic, and CT features of this condition are briefly reviewed.
